Suggested Family Activity 🍋✏️ Secret Messages

Did you know you can write secret, invisible messages using lemon juice? Squeeze some lemon juice into a bowl and mix in a few drops of water. Using a cotton Q-tip dipped in the liquid, write a message on a blank sheet of white paper. After your message has completely Read more…

Suggested Family Activity ☁️ Navajo Code Talkers Day

Today is National Navajo Code Talkers Day, a day to honor the contributions of the Native Americans during World War II.  During the war, Navajo speakers were recruited to create a code system based on their language, which had never been written down.  They created a secret code that they Read more…
